Creamy Roasted Carrot Soup

Warm up this winter with a bowl of Heavenly Creamy Roasted Carrot Soup. This delightful recipe blends the natural sweetness of roasted carrots with creamy coconut milk, making it perfect for everyone, whether vegan or not. Packed with vitamins, fiber, and rich flavors, this nourishing soup not only offers comfort but also numerous health benefits. Easy to prepare, it’s the ultimate comfort food, ideal for cozy nights in or family gatherings, and can be customized to suit your taste!

Ingredients
  

2 pounds of carrots, peeled and chopped into 1-inch pieces

1 large onion, diced

3 cloves garlic, minced

1 tablespoon olive oil

4 cups vegetable broth

1 cup coconut milk (or heavy cream for a non-vegan option)

1 teaspoon ground cumin

1 teaspoon ground ginger

Salt and pepper to taste

Fresh parsley for garnish

Optional: 1 tablespoon maple syrup for added sweetness, if desired

Instructions
 

Roast the Carrots: Preheat your oven to 425°F (220°C). On a large baking sheet, toss the chopped carrots and diced onion with olive oil, salt, and pepper. Spread them out in a single layer. Roast in the oven for 25-30 minutes, or until the carrots are tender and caramelized, stirring halfway through for even cooking.

    Sauté Garlic: In a large pot, add a splash of olive oil over medium heat. Once hot, add the minced garlic and sauté for 1-2 minutes, until fragrant. Be careful not to burn the garlic.

      Combine & Simmer: Add the roasted carrots and onions to the pot with the sautéed garlic. Pour in the vegetable broth, ground cumin, and ground ginger. Bring the mixture to a gentle simmer and cook for about 10 minutes, allowing the flavors to meld together.

        Blend the Soup: Using an immersion blender, puree the soup until it is completely smooth. If you prefer a chunkier texture, blend only half of the soup and leave the rest as is. Alternatively, you can carefully transfer the mixture to a countertop blender in batches.

          Add Creaminess: Stir in the coconut milk (or heavy cream) and mix well. If using, add the maple syrup for additional sweetness. Taste and adjust seasoning with salt and pepper.

            Serve: Ladle the creamy soup into bowls, and garnish with fresh parsley. Drizzle with a touch more coconut milk or cream if desired. Serve hot with crusty bread or croutons on the side.

              Prep Time, Total Time, Servings: 15 minutes | 1 hour | 4 servings
